Silver Salmon Lodge

The Silver Salmon Lodge is a High-End Denali Log Home in the heart of the Kenai Peninsula! We are tucked away in spruce and birch forest frequented by the local moose, occasional caribou, bald eagles, grouse, and more! An acre lot ensures privacy and surrounded by spruce pines all around!

Our home is tailored for the family vacation. While it's also suitable for fisherman it's designed for the family/couples that are wanting to experience all of the activities in Alaska!!

It's a 3 bedroom, 2 full baths with Jacuzzi tub. It has a high-end kitchen complete with a Sub Zero glass door refrigerator, Wolf gas range, blue pearl granite countertops, black granite sink, separate freezer for your catch, and more!

The bedrooms are furnished with (2) queen, (1) full, and (2) twin log beds. I purchased higher-end mattresses for all 5 beds for optimum comfort after long days of adventure!

The upper floor full bath is complete with a Jacuzzi tub. The lower bathroom has a shower/bath combination with granite countertop and hickory cabinet.

The LG steam washer and dryer are stacked in the main floor bathroom neatly tucked into the front corner. I chose this combo because it will quickly and efficiently wash and dry large loads of clothes reducing the number of clothes our guest need to pack and bring on their trip.

The main room contains the wood stove (wood burning not gas) and leather sofa, love seat, reclining chair, LCD HDTV, etc. We also provide an 8 seat dining table as well as kitchen island with 3 bar stools.

We chose Sterling because of its central peninsula location and solitude. We are minutes from the Kenai, Kasilof, and Russian rivers and several lakes. The Russian River Campground entrance in Coopers Landing is exactly 30 miles from our driveway. We are also, centrally located on the peninsula and within easy reach of Seward and Homer. 1.25 hours from Seward and 1.20 hours from Homer.

Incredible fishing for Kings, Sockeyes, Silvers, Rainbow Trout, and Dolly Varden. You can also go clamming for razor clams nearby! Plenty of mountain biking, kayaking, canoeing, hiking, climbing, etc.
